Liverpool should make a move for Real Madrid striker Alvaro Morata in the summer transfer window.

One of Liverpool’s main problems is that they do not have a world-class striker who can score on a consistent basis.
Daniel Sturridge could do a good job, but he has had injury issues and does not seem to fit into Jurgen Klopp’s playing style. Roberto Firmino is not a natural striker, and neither is Sadio Mane.
For Liverpool to progress as a team and to challenge for the Premier League title next season, they need a talented and promising goalscorer.

A striker who can score 20 or more goals in the Premier League will make a huge difference for the Reds.
Alvaro Morata could be that player. The Spain international striker is currently at Real Madrid, but he is not getting much playing time at Los Blancos.
The 24-year-old has been able to make only 12 starts in La Liga for Madrid so far this season, but he has still been able to score 13 goals, according to WhoScored.
Madrid may not be willing to part company with Morata as he could be a huge player for them in the long term, but Liverpool could strike a season-long loan deal with the European giants.
It would help Morata get more playing time and progress his career, while Liverpool would get a superb striker without having to pay a huge transfer fee.
